Cian O'Callaghan (Dublin Bay North, Social Democrats) | Oireachtas source
Shane O'Farrell was just 23 years old when he was killed in a hit and run. Shane was an exceptional young man and dearly loved by his family and his friends. He had a bright future ahead of him and this was cruelly cut short. The car the assailant was driving was pulled over by gardaí an hour before the incident. Inexplicably, the driver was allowed to continue despite having no insurance, multiple breaches of bail conditions and warrants out for his arrest. Less than an hour later, Shane had been killed. Shane's family have been fighting for truth, justice and answers for almost 13 years now. When will the Government establish an independent public inquiry into the death of Shane?
